Newest Stats

So I went to my two year appointment yesterday. Everything is right on track and I'm right where I am supposed to be. Even my many ups and downs (aka: mood swings) mean I am a perfectly normal two year old. I was measured at 27 pounds which puts me in the 53rd percentile for weight and 34.5 inches tall which puts me at the 70th percentile for height. The doctor told as that they used to tell people at two years, you double my current height to see how tall I will be. If that were true I am looking to be close to 5 foot 9!!! The doctor then told us that a more accurate measure is to take 4 inches from dad and average with mom's height. That would put me between 5 foot 4 and 5 foot 5. That is more like it even though I will still pretty much tower over mom. Not so sure how she feels about that.
